Saudi Arabia Cybersecurity and Critical Infra Market Overview

The Saudi Arabia Cybersecurity and Critical Infra Market is valued at USD 6.9 billion, based on a five-year historical analysis. This growth is primarily driven by increasing digital transformation initiatives, rising cyber threats, and the government's commitment to enhancing national security. The market is further supported by substantial investments in advanced technologies such as artificial intelligence, cloud computing, and the expansion of digital infrastructure to protect critical assets and data .

Key players in this market include Riyadh, Jeddah, and Dammam, which dominate due to their strategic importance as economic and technological hubs. Riyadh, as the capital, leads in government initiatives and investments, while Jeddah serves as a commercial center, and Dammam is pivotal for the oil and gas sector, driving demand for cybersecurity solutions .

The National Cybersecurity Strategy, implemented by the National Cybersecurity Authority (NCA) under the “National Information Security Strategy” framework, was issued in 2017 and updated in subsequent years. This binding instrument mandates comprehensive cybersecurity requirements for critical infrastructure, public and private sector entities, and includes operational guidelines for compliance, risk management, and incident response . The Saudi government has allocated a budget of approximately USD 1 billion for cybersecurity initiatives, focusing on protecting critical infrastructure and promoting public-private partnerships to strengthen the overall security framework .

Saudi Arabia Cybersecurity and Critical Infra Market Industry Analysis

Growth Drivers

Increasing Cyber Threats:

The frequency of cyberattacks in Saudi Arabia has surged, with over

2,100 reported incidents

in recent periods, according to the Saudi National Cybersecurity Authority. This alarming trend has prompted organizations to invest heavily in cybersecurity measures. The economic cost of cybercrime in the region is projected to reach approximately

USD 6.5 billion

, highlighting the urgent need for robust cybersecurity solutions to protect critical infrastructure and sensitive data.

Government Initiatives and Investments:

The Saudi government has allocated around

USD 1.5 billion

for cybersecurity initiatives as part of its Vision 2030 plan. This investment aims to enhance national security and protect critical infrastructure. Additionally, the establishment of the National Cybersecurity Authority has led to the development of comprehensive cybersecurity policies, fostering a conducive environment for private sector participation and innovation in cybersecurity technologies.

Digital Transformation Across Sectors:

Saudi Arabia's digital transformation is accelerating, with the e-commerce sector alone expected to reach

USD 12.2 billion

in future. This rapid digitization across various sectors, including finance, healthcare, and energy, necessitates advanced cybersecurity solutions to safeguard digital assets. As organizations increasingly adopt cloud services and IoT technologies, the demand for cybersecurity measures to protect these platforms is expected to rise significantly, driving market growth.

Market Challenges

Shortage of Skilled Workforce:

The cybersecurity sector in Saudi Arabia faces a significant skills gap, with an estimated shortage of

24,000 cybersecurity professionals

in future. This lack of qualified personnel hampers the ability of organizations to implement effective cybersecurity strategies. The high demand for skilled workers, coupled with limited training programs, poses a challenge for businesses seeking to enhance their cybersecurity posture in an increasingly complex threat landscape.

High Implementation Costs:

The financial burden of implementing comprehensive cybersecurity solutions can be substantial, with average costs for advanced security systems exceeding

USD 500,000

for medium-sized enterprises. Many organizations struggle to allocate sufficient budgets for cybersecurity, particularly in the face of competing priorities. This challenge is exacerbated by the need for continuous updates and maintenance, which can further strain financial resources and limit investment in necessary technologies.

Market Opportunities

Growth in Cloud Security Solutions:

With cloud adoption projected to increase by

22% annually

, the demand for cloud security solutions is set to rise. Organizations are seeking robust security measures to protect sensitive data stored in the cloud, creating opportunities for cybersecurity vendors to offer tailored solutions that address specific cloud-related vulnerabilities.

Expansion of IoT Security:

The number of connected IoT devices in Saudi Arabia is expected to reach

over 18 million

in future. This rapid growth presents a significant opportunity for cybersecurity firms to develop specialized solutions that secure IoT ecosystems, addressing vulnerabilities associated with device interconnectivity and data transmission.
